With no onward chain, this substantial home offers fantastic potential to update and create a stunning family residence. Set on one of the area’s most sought-after roads, it’s an exciting opportunity to transform a property into something truly special.
The property is approached via an entrance hallway with stairs rising to the first floor. To the ground floor is a spacious bay-fronted lounge which flows through to the dining room, providing an excellent space for entertaining. There is also a further reception room/breakfast room and kitchen. To the first floor are three well-proportioned bedrooms, together with a family bathroom.
Externally, the property benefits from a rear garden with convenient rear access, offering an ideal space for bike storage.
Queens Road has become a notably quieter and more peaceful street following the introduction of the Living Neighbourhood Scheme, creating a restful setting with reduced traffic while maintaining excellent connectivity to the surrounding area.
An ideal project for anyone looking to put their own stamp on a property. Larger than most, this home offers plenty of space and potential to create something truly special. A must-see!
Situated in the highly sought-after St George area, this attractive home enjoys an enviable position close to the tranquil Beaufort Road Cemetery and just moments from the beautiful St George Park. The vibrant Church Road is within easy reach and is renowned for its excellent selection of independent cafés, restaurants, shops, and local amenities, creating a thriving community atmosphere. Bristol Temple Meads railway station is approximately two miles away, while regular bus services provide convenient access to Bristol city centre and beyond, making this an ideal location for commuters and those seeking the perfect balance of city convenience and neighbourhood charm.
